Cool Resume

Craft, share, and showcase your professional story easily, saving time and hassle.

Getting Started

1. Clone the Repository

git clone https://github.com/elfakiri2023/coolresume.git
cd coolresume

2. Install Dependencies

npm install

3. Configure Cloudflare

  • Login:

    wrangler login

    Follow the prompts to log in to your Cloudflare account.

  • Create Project

    wrangler pages project create coolresume

    You can create a project via the Cloudflare dashboard or using the CLI.

  • Create Database:

    wrangler d1 create coolresume_db

    You can create a database via the Cloudflare dashboard or using the CLI.

  • Create R2 Bucket:

    wrangler r2 bucket create coolresume-bucket

    You can create a bucket via the Cloudflare dashboard or using the CLI.

4. Configure Wrangler

  • Copy wrangler.toml.example to wrangler.toml and update it with your database name, ID, and R2 bucket name.

5. Generate Turnstile Keys

  • Navigate to Turnstile section in your Cloudflare dashboard. Add your site and obtain the Site Key and Secret Key provided.

6. Configure Environment Variables

Modify the environment variables by copying .env.example to .env and updating it with necessary details

  • TURNSTILE_SECRET_KEY Turnstile secret key
  • PUBLIC_TURNSTILE_SITE_KEY Turnstile site key
  • PUBLIC_CDN_URL The CDN url used for displaying stored images (either a custom domain or the one provided with Cloudflare R2).
  • CLOUDFLARE_ACCOUNT_ID Go to Workers & Pages -> Overview -> copy Account ID from the right sidebar.
  • CLOUDFLARE_DATABASE_ID Open D1 database you want to connect to and copy Database ID.
  • CLOUDFLARE_D1_TOKEN Go to My profile -> API Tokens and create token with D1 edit permissions.

7. Setup the Database

run

npm run db:gen

then run

npm run db:mig:local

and to view and edit the Database in your browser using Drizzle Studio, run

db:studio:dev

7. Local Development

To bind the D1 database and R2 bucket locally, run:

npm run proxy

In another command line window, run:

npm run dev

8. Deployment

For database migration to production, run

db:mig:prod

Then, deploy your project by running

npm run deploy
